Abstract

The utility model provides a signal transceiver, health preserving kettle for health preserving kettle. The signal transceiver comprises a sensor detection module, a signal sending module, a signal transmission module and a signal receiving module; the signal sending module comprises a first chip with a signal output end; the signal transmission module comprises an optical coupler; the signal receiving module comprises a second chip with a signal input end, and the optical coupler is connected between the signal output end and the signal input end; the first chip is used for converting the multi-channel detection numerical value obtained from the sensor detection module into a level bit value, sending the level bit value through the signal output end and transmitting the level bit value to the signal input end of the second chip through the optical coupler; the second chip is used for restoring the received level value into a detection value and generating a corresponding control instruction according to the detection value. This technical scheme has solved two chips of health preserving kettle among the prior art and has passed through circuit connection, the complicated and space resource waste's of structure problem.

With reference to photo-coupler 131 shown in Fig. 2, the photo-coupler 131 includes that a light emitting diode and one are photosensitive Triode (NPN type).Wherein, light emitting diode is usually adopted between the two as light emitting source and phototriode as light-receiving device It is isolated with insulation transparent shell.
The working principle of the photo-coupler 131 is as follows:
Apply electric signal (according to first chip 121 in the anode and cathode (figure label 1 and 2) of light emitting diode Signal output end 122 issue high level or low level determine), if applications electric signal be high level, LEDs ON And light source is issued, light source is irradiated on phototriode, so that phototriode generates electric current, (i.e. collector c and hair is connected in ce Emitter-base bandgap grading e conducting), export low level;If application electric signal is low level, light emitting diode ends, and gauge without light source is irradiated to photosensitive three In pole pipe, phototriode cut-off is connected to 5V through resistance R15, exports high level.
Therefore, according to the working principle of photo-coupler 131 it is found that the signal output end 122 of first chip 121 issues Level after photo-coupler is handled level it is opposite (i.e. high level is converted into low level, low transition into high level).

In practical applications, signal output end 122 sends signal and signal input part 142 receives the time needs of signal together Otherwise step will appear messy code, therefore send signal and receive the time one-to-one correspondence of signal.
Fig. 2 is the level schematic diagram of the receiving and transmitting signal of the signal receiving/transmission device for health-promotion kettle of the application;
In the present embodiment, the signal output end 122 guarantees transmitting-receiving letter by guidance code with the signal input part 142 Number time synchronization, and between the signal output end 122 and the signal input part 142 via photo-coupler 131 handle after, The signal output end 122 is opposite with the level of the corresponding guidance code of the signal input part 142.
With reference to Fig. 2, signal output end issues 2ms high level and 2ms low level, signal input part receive 2ms low level With 2ms high level;Wherein, 2ms is exactly guidance code.
In each level place value (data [0] [0] or data [0] [1] in Fig. 2, the wherein data that signal output end issues [0] the level place value of [0] be 0, the level place value of data [0] [1] be 1) before require to be distinguished with guidance code, signal input End is that rising edge starting receives level place value or failing edge starting receives level place value, is determined by the level of guidance code.Work as letter The guidance code of number input terminal is high level after first low level, then starts in rising edge and receive place value.Conversely, when signal input part Guidance code is low level after first high level, then starts in failing edge and receive level place value.
Further, it is after signal input part starts and receives level place value and complete guidance code reception with continued reference to Fig. 2 The place value received is more acurrate, is not that starting immediately receives place value, but preset time (such as 1ms) is waited to receive level again Place value.That is, signal input part after rising edge starts and receives level place value, waits 3ms to start to receive level place value again.
It should be noted that the guidance code of signal input part is first in the level schematic diagram of receiving and transmitting signal shown in Fig. 2 High level after low level, therefore signal input part shown in Fig. 2 is to start to receive level place value in rising edge.In practical application In, as described above, if the guidance code of signal input part is low level after first high level, starts in failing edge and receive level position Value, therefore Fig. 2 is only schematic diagram, is not the restriction to the technical program.
